Vinh City requires international schools and bilingual schools to remove labels

My Ha DNUM_DBZBAZCABJ 16:45

(Baonghean.vn) - Vinh City is currently the locality with the most non-public kindergartens in the whole province. Among these, there are schools that are called international schools even though they have not been recognized.

The People's Committee of Vinh City has just sent a report to the Department of Education and Training on the results of rectifying the implementation of regulations on permitting the establishment and operation of non-public preschools. Accordingly, there are currently a number of schools in the area named "international" schools, "bilingual" schools, but in reality the naming of the schools is not in accordance with regulations. These are Anh Duong International Kindergarten, Viet - Sing International Kindergarten, Happy Kids Bilingual Kindergarten...

Faced with this reality, the City People's Committee has issued an official dispatch directing and guiding schools to submit a request to the city for permission to change the school's name in accordance with the regulations of the kindergarten charter. At the same time, it requires schools to hang new signs in accordance with regulations and remove the phrases "international" and "bilingual".

After 6 days of receiving the city's report, Happy Kids School still has not changed its name (photo taken on the afternoon of October 31). Photo: MH

Previously, according to Mr. Tran The Son - Head of the Preschool Education Department (Department of Education and Training): Through the synthesis of the whole province, there are 5/55 non-public preschools that are licensed and named themselves in violation of the regulations of the Preschool Charter, of which Vinh city has 4 schools and Cua Lo town has 1 school.

The representative of the Department of Education and Training also said: According to regulations, naming a kindergarten must comply with the following factors: Kindergarten, the school's own name. In addition, schools must not include the type of school (public or private); and must not include foreign elements (international, bilingual) in the school name.

Regarding this issue, the Department of Education and Training has also issued a document requesting the education and training departments of districts, towns and cities to review the implementation of regulations on permission to establish and operate non-public preschools. At the same time, it requires preschools (including schools that arbitrarily add elements not included in the decision to allow establishment) to remove the old name from the school nameplate, transaction documents and school seal and record a new name consistent with the decision to allow establishment of the school.

At the same time, inspect and rectify violations of organizations and individuals in organizing preschool education activities that have not been approved by competent authorities for establishment or educational activities.
